Mont Blanc to the Mediterranean FROM THE MOUNTAINS TO THE SEA ALONG THE GR5

This hiker’s dream journey brings you from mighty Mont Blanc to the palm-fringed beaches of the Côte d’Azur, where the Maritime Alps plunge into the blue Mediterranean. Setting off with sweeping panoramas of Mont Blanc, we hike in high alpine meadows where cowbells echo and blue gentian blooms, and through age-old villages that are a step back in time. Heading south, we follow the legendary GR5 trail across remote national parks of singular beauty, then enter brightly colored hill villages that announce the Mediterranean is

near. Arriving on the coast, we kick off our hiking boots and head for a celebratory dip in the sea. Days 1-3 Megève / Mont Blanc Massif Our hike begins amid the splendor of Mont Blanc and the French Alps. Hiking up to Mont Joly, we follow a spectacular ridge with breathtaking views of the icy Mont Blanc massif in all its glory, and our crossing of the Col de Bresson brings us impressive panoramas of the south-facing flanks of Mont Blanc and the monolith of Pierra Menta. Days 4-7 Vanoise National Park Entering the Vanoise, we follow dramatic trails above treeline with views of the glaciated Pralognan Valley and the ice cap of the Dôme de la Vanoise. Days 8-11 Queyras Regional Park / St. Martin-Vésubie / Mercantour National Park In Queyras, one of the most untouched areas of France, we hike across emerald meadows to the Col Cross, where Corsican mouflon sheep roam. A relaxed Mediterranean atmosphere comes to life in St. Martin- Vésubie, where men play pétanque in the square and sip Pastis. In Mercantour National Park, with its tiny perched villages and forests of holm oak and olive, we hike to the Col de Fenestre (8,115') on the border with Italy. Here we stand between two national parks, one in Italy and one in France, savoring fantastic views of vast glaciated mountains. Days 12-14 Menton / Nice After exploring the Vallée des Merveilles, with its Bronze Age rock art, we follow a trail with views of the sea up to the Col de Razet, then head to the coast for a well-earned swim in the Mediterranean. Depart on Day 14 via Nice.
